116TH CONGRESS
2D SESSION
H. R. 8985
To amend the Internal Revenue Code of 1986 to make an exception to
the 100 shareholder S corporation limitation in the case of shareholders
whose shares were acquired through certain crowdfunding or small public
offerings.
IN THE HOUSE OF REPRESENTATIVES
DECEMBER 16, 2020
Mr. HILL of Arkansas (for himself and Mr. SCHWEIKERT) introduced the
following bill; which was referred to the Committee on Ways and Means
A BILL
To amend the Internal Revenue Code of 1986 to make
an exception to the 100 shareholder S corporation limita-
tion in the case of shareholders whose shares were ac-
quired through certain crowdfunding or small public of-
ferings.

SEC. 2. EXCEPTION TO S CORPORATION SHAREHOLDER
1
LIMITATION IN CASE OF CROWDFUNDING
2
AND SMALL PUBLIC OFFERINGS.
3
(a) IN GENERAL.—Section 1361(c) of the Internal
4
Revenue Code of 1986 is amended by adding at the end
5
the following new paragraph:
6
‘‘(7)
TREATMENT
OF
SHARES
ACQUIRED
7
THROUGH CROWDFUNDING AND SMALL PUBLIC OF-
8
FERINGS.—The number of shareholders of the cor-
9
poration shall be determined under subsection
10
(b)(1)(A) without regard to any individual who has
11
only acquired shares in the corporation through—
12
‘‘(A) a public offering that meets the terms
13
and conditions set forth in Regulation A pro-
14
mulgated by the Securities and Exchange Com-
15
mission (17 C.F.R. 230.251 et seq.), or
16
‘‘(B) one or more transactions described in
17
section 4(a)(6) of the Securities Act of 1933
18
(15 U.S.C. 77d(a)(6)).’’.
19
(b) EFFECTIVE DATE.—The amendment made by
20
this section shall apply to taxable years beginning after
21
the date of the enactment of this Act.
